Changes for page Методы API для работы с ГЛОНАССSoft
Last modified by Андрей Калиновский on 2025/04/24 15:46
<
>
edited by Андрей Калиновский
on 2025/04/21 13:43
on 2025/04/21 13:43
edited by Андрей Калиновский
on 2025/04/24 15:41
on 2025/04/24 15:41
Change comment:
There is no comment for this version
Summary
Details
- Page properties
-
- Content
-
... ... @@ -2806,6 +2806,35 @@ 2806 2806 } 2807 2807 ] 2808 2808 2809 + 2810 +== (% style="color:#000000; font-size:16px" %)**Обновить информацию по геозоне**(%%) == 2811 + 2812 +(% class="box successmessage" %) 2813 +((( 2814 +(% style="color:#000000; line-height:100%" %)** **(% lang="en-US" %)**PUT **(%%)**/api/v3/gis** 2815 +))) 2816 + 2817 +(% style="color:#000000" %)Метод запроса: **PUT** 2818 + 2819 +Пример запроса: 2820 + 2821 +((( 2822 +{ 2823 + "id": 0, ~/~/ Идентификатор объекта геозоны 2824 + "name": "string", ~/~/ Наименование объекта геозоны 2825 + "unitId": "3fa85f64-5717-4562-b3fc-2c963f66afa6", ~/~/ Подразделение 2826 + "description": "string", ~/~/ Описание объекта геозоны 2827 + "beginCalc": "2025-04-24T12:10:28.751Z", ~/~/ Дата начала расчетов для геозоны 2828 + "endCalc": "2025-04-24T12:10:28.751Z", ~/~/ Дата окончания расчетов для геозоны 2829 + "settingsData": "string" ~/~/ Параметры отображения в формате XML. 2830 +} 2831 +))) 2832 + 2833 + 2834 +Пример ответа: 2835 + 2836 +200 ~/~/ Success 2837 + 2809 2809 = (% style="color:#000000; font-size:18.6667px" %)Раздел: **Уведомления**(%%) = 2810 2810 2811 2811 == (% style="color:#000000; font-size:16px" %)**Запрос списка уведомлений клиента**(%%) == ... ... @@ -4822,8 +4822,51 @@ 4822 4822 } 4823 4823 ] 4824 4824 } 4854 + 4855 + 4856 +== **Превышение скорости** == 4857 + 4858 +(% class="box infomessage" %) 4859 +((( 4860 +**POST /api/v3/Reports/overSpeedDuration** 4825 4825 ))) 4826 4826 4863 + Публичный API запрос о превышениях скорости по объекту в секундах с выбором способа определения нарушений (дорожное ограничение или фиксированное ограничение). 4864 + 4865 +Пример запроса: 4866 + 4867 +((( 4868 +{ 4869 + "vehicleId": 0, ~/~/ идентификационный номер транспортного средства 4870 + "from": "2025-04-21T10:45:25.258Z", ~/~/ Начало периода (локальное время клиента) 4871 + "to": "2025-04-21T10:45:25.258Z", ~/~/ Конец периода (локальное время клиента) 4872 + "timezone": 0, ~/~/ Таймзона клиента, в часах (double). Если не передана - то считается как +3, MSK 4873 + "overSpeedDetectionType": 0 ~/~/ тип нарушения (1-дорожное ограничение, 2-фиксированный ) 4874 +} 4875 +))) 4876 + 4877 +((( 4878 + 4879 +))) 4880 + 4881 +((( 4882 +Пример ответа: 4883 +))) 4884 + 4885 +((( 4886 +((( 4887 +[ 4888 + { 4889 + "eventDate": "2025-04-21T10:45:25.267Z", ~/~/ Дата и время события 4890 + "duration": 0, ~/~/ Продолжительность события в секундах 4891 + "maxSpeed": 0, ~/~/ Максимальная скорость 4892 + "speedLimit": 0 ~/~/ Ограничение скорости 4893 + } 4894 +] 4895 +))) 4896 +))) 4897 +))) 4898 + 4827 4827 = (% style="color:#000000; font-size:18.6667px" %)**Раздел: Сельскохозяйственные поля **(%%) = 4828 4828 4829 4829 ... ... @@ -6095,7 +6095,7 @@ 6095 6095 ==== **Раздел: Управление доступа к машинам** ==== 6096 6096 6097 6097 6098 -== Получение списка ID==6170 +== Получение списка транспортных средств видимых пользователю == 6099 6099 6100 6100 (% class="box infomessage" %) 6101 6101 ((( ... ... @@ -6102,15 +6102,63 @@ 6102 6102 **GET /api/v3/UserVisibleVehicles/{userId}** 6103 6103 ))) 6104 6104 6177 +Пример ответа: 6105 6105 6179 +((( 6180 +{ 6181 + "vehicleIds": [ ~/~/ Идентификаторы ТС 6182 + 0 6183 + ] 6184 +} 6185 +))) 6106 6106 6107 6107 6108 6108 6189 +== Задает видимость транспортных средств пользователю == 6109 6109 6191 +(% class="box infomessage" %) 6192 +((( 6193 +**POST /api/v3/UserVisibleVehicles** 6194 +))) 6110 6110 6196 +Пример запроса: 6111 6111 6198 +((( 6199 +((( 6200 +{ 6201 + "userId": "3fa85f64-5717-4562-b3fc-2c963f66afa6", ~/~/ Идентификатор пользователя 6202 + "vehicleIds": [ ~/~/ Идентификаторы ТС 6203 + 0 6204 + ] 6205 +} 6206 +))) 6112 6112 6208 +((( 6209 + 6210 +))) 6113 6113 6212 +((( 6213 + 6214 +))) 6215 + 6216 +((( 6217 +Пример ответа : 6218 +))) 6219 + 6220 +((( 6221 + 6222 +))) 6223 + 6224 +((( 6225 +200 ~/~/ Success 6226 +))) 6227 +))) 6228 + 6229 + 6230 + 6231 + 6232 + 6233 + 6114 6114 (% class="box" lang="en-US" style="text-align: center;" %) 6115 6115 ((( 6116 6116 (% lang="ru-RU" style="color:#000000; font-family:Liberation Serif,serif; font-size:14pt; font-style:normal; font-variant:normal" %)**По вопросам работы PUBLIC API 3.0 можно обращаться**(% lang="ru-RU" style="color:#000000; font-size:14pt" %)** на [[support@glonasssoft.ru>>mailto:support@glonasssoft.ru]] **